After
four years of preparatory works, UNCITRAL has adopted its new arbitration rules
on 25 June 2010. The new Rules supersede the initial UNCITRAL Rules of 1976 as
from 15 August 2010. While being largely consistent with the spirit of the
UNCITRAL Rules of 1976, the 2010 Rules embody a number of new provisions aiming
at reinforcing the efficiency of UNCITRAL arbitration and the procedural balance
between the parties in dispute, as well as adapting UNCITRAL arbitration to the
main trends in modern international arbitration practice.
